A preliminary look at personality analysis as a coaching strategy / Wee Eng Hoe and Tan Chee Hian
This paper explores the need to understand athletes' personalities in ensuring favourable coaching outcomes. Successful coaching cannot be judged based solely on winning or losing but also based on the development of athletes. As such, the process of coaching must be changed to involve the lear...
